[PATCH] driver core: mark driver_allows_async_probing static

Christoph Hellwig posted 1 patch 3 years, 5 months ago
drivers/base/base.h | 1 -
drivers/base/dd.c   | 2 +-
2 files changed, 1 insertion(+), 2 deletions(-)
[PATCH] driver core: mark driver_allows_async_probing static
Posted by Christoph Hellwig 3 years, 5 months ago
driver_allows_async_probing is only used in drivers/base/dd.c, so mark
it static and remove the declaration in drivers/base/base.h.

Signed-off-by: Christoph Hellwig <hch@lst.de>
---
 drivers/base/base.h | 1 -
 drivers/base/dd.c   | 2 +-
 2 files changed, 1 insertion(+), 2 deletions(-)

diff --git a/drivers/base/base.h b/drivers/base/base.h
index b902d1ecc247f..7d4803c03d3e6 100644
--- a/drivers/base/base.h
+++ b/drivers/base/base.h
@@ -146,7 +146,6 @@ static inline int driver_match_device(struct device_driver *drv,
 {
 	return drv->bus->match ? drv->bus->match(dev, drv) : 1;
 }
-extern bool driver_allows_async_probing(struct device_driver *drv);
 
 extern int driver_add_groups(struct device_driver *drv,
 			     const struct attribute_group **groups);
diff --git a/drivers/base/dd.c b/drivers/base/dd.c
index 3dda62503102f..4001e22617ab0 100644
--- a/drivers/base/dd.c
+++ b/drivers/base/dd.c
@@ -843,7 +843,7 @@ static int __init save_async_options(char *buf)
 }
 __setup("driver_async_probe=", save_async_options);
 
-bool driver_allows_async_probing(struct device_driver *drv)
+static bool driver_allows_async_probing(struct device_driver *drv)
 {
 	switch (drv->probe_type) {
 	case PROBE_PREFER_ASYNCHRONOUS:
-- 
2.30.2